To view the Personal Information before removing it click on Prepare and then Document Properties. If Word finds metadata, it will prompt you to Remove All. Once you click Remove All, it cannot be undone.
Select the text that you want to return to its default formatting. On the Home tab, in the Font group, click Clear All Formatting. On the Home tab, in the Font group, click Clear All Formatting. On the Message tab, in the Basic Text group, click Clear All Formatting.
On a Windows operating system Right-click on the file. View its Properties. If there is metadata that you would like to remove, select the Details tab. Click Remove Properties and Personal Information.
Using Document Inspector in Word (Windows) To use Document Inspector, go to File, Info and choose Inspect Document then select the appropriate content to inspect, and click Inspect. Then click Remove All. Remember always to check the details of your file to make sure all metadata has been removed

Click the File tab. Click Info to view the document properties. To add or change properties, hover your pointer over the property you want to update and enter the information. Note that for some metadata, such as Author, youll have to right-click on the property and choose Remove or Edit.
